Research On Pedestrian Detection And Tracking Method Of Security Patrol Robot

In this paper,the pedestrian detection and tracking method of security patrol robot is studied.A model of pedestrian detection and tracking for security patrol robot based on computer vision is proposed,which can detect pedestrians and the knife or lethal weapons they hold in real time.A pedestrian real-time tracking system and a social distance detection model are established.This paper will test the performance of mainstream object detection methods in pedestrian detection.A pedestrian dataset is established to train the pedestrian detection model.Then,the detection accuracy and speed of Faster R-CNN,YOLOv3 and YOLOv4 models on the pedestrian dataset in this paper is evaluated.The YOLOv4 model has the best comprehensive performance for pedestrian detection.A security dataset containing pedestrians,knives,hammers and axes are established to train the detection model.The improvement of the YOLOv4 target detection model in the network structure,the model optimization strategy and the composition of the loss function are analyzed.K-means clustering is used to obtain the best initial anchor frame parameters,and YOLOv4 multi-target detection model is trained to optimize the detection effect.In order to adapt to the application scenarios of mobile devices such as security patrol robots,a lightweight YOLOv4-tiny detection model is proposed and compared with YOLOv4 after training.In the security dataset of this paper,YOLOv4 achieves 86.04% m AP and 47 FPS detection speed,YOLOv4-tiny obtains 71.14% m AP and 143 FPS detection speed.The test result shows it can accurately and quickly detect pedestrians and weapons they held in pictures and videos.The SORT tracking algorithm and the principle of Kalman filter and Hungarian data association are discussed.Then,the pedestrian tracking system of security patrol robot based on YOLOv4+Deepsort is constructed by using Deepsort pedestrian tracker,and the real-time pedestrian target tracking above 20 fps is realized.The detector can be replaced with YOLOv4-tiny to obtain a detection speed up to 80 FPS.Furthermore,the function of pedestrian trajectory visualization is added.The pedestrian social distance detection model is constructed by combining the physical distance approximation of video pixels.
